All the best for 2017.Buy, Hold Longhttp://www.buyholdlong.comnoreply@blogger.comtag:blogger.com,1999:blog-4414709038022045736.post-63681828777834115612017-01-17T19:34:44.239-08:002017-01-17T19:34:44.239-08:00If you believe PM will takeout MO, then you will w...If you believe PM will takeout MO, then you will want to own MO because PM will have to pay MO owners a premium to buy them out. PM shares may decline as a result since PM will have to take on leverage or dilute shares to fund the purchase. Alternatively if investors find the buyout attractive for PM's future, then PM's share price may end up staying flat or increasing instead of declining. But usually the buyer experiences a share price decline.Anonymousnoreply@blogger.comtag:blogger.com,1999:blog-4414709038022045736.post-50640564162121611262017-01-17T19:26:33.023-08:002017-01-17T19:26:33.023-08:00Hello
